Strawberry Pistachio Overnight Oats (Printable)

Creamy oats with fresh strawberries, crunchy pistachios, and honey for a wholesome start.

# What You Need:

→ Oats Base

01 - 1 cup rolled oats
02 - 1 cup milk, dairy or plant-based
03 - 1/2 cup plain Greek yogurt
04 - 2 tablespoons chia seeds
05 - 1 tablespoon honey
06 - 1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
07 - Pinch of sea salt

→ Toppings

08 - 1 cup fresh strawberries, hulled and sliced
09 - 1/4 cup shelled pistachios, roughly chopped
10 - 2 teaspoons honey for drizzling

# Directions:

01 - In a medium mixing bowl, combine rolled oats, milk, Greek yogurt, chia seeds, 1 tablespoon honey, vanilla extract, and sea salt. Stir thoroughly until all ingredients are evenly incorporated.
02 - Divide the oat mixture evenly between two jars or airtight containers, filling each approximately three-quarters full.
03 - Top each portion with sliced strawberries and chopped pistachios, distributing evenly across the surface.
04 - Cover containers with lids and refrigerate for a minimum of 8 hours or overnight until oats reach desired creamy consistency.
05 - Remove from refrigerator, stir gently if desired to recombine, and drizzle each serving with 1 teaspoon of honey immediately before consumption.

02 -
  • If you add the strawberries and pistachios to the bottom and stir everything together, they'll lose their texture by morning, so layering them on top is the move I learned after one slightly mushy experiment.
  • The consistency will be thicker than regular oatmeal, almost pudding-like, which is exactly what you want, and if it seems too thick in the morning just add a splash more milk to loosen it up.
03 -
  • Don't stir your overnight oats right before bed thinking you'll save time in the morning; let them sit undisturbed so the chia seeds work their magic and create that perfect creamy texture.
  • Slice your strawberries fresh right before you assemble, not hours ahead, because they'll start breaking down and weeping into the oats if you do, and you'll lose that bright fresh strawberry taste.
